Colorado Criminals Released due to “Incompetency Law.” It’s Time for a New Game Plan!

Colorado families are being put at risk by legislation that has led to the release of violent criminals.

Under Colorado law, those deemed “incompetent” are released back on the streets with charges dropped.

Several high-profile cases have illustrated how horrible this is for the safety of Coloradans.

In Weld County, a man who was charged with attempted murder was let out.

In Aurora, a sex offender who tried to grab a child at school was deemed incompetent.

And in Colorado Springs, a murderer ADMITTED to killing a woman, but will walk free.

It’s horrific and cannot be allowed to continue.
